The Mississippi National River and Recreation Area is seeking Mississippi River Visitor Center Assistants! Visitor center assistants are at the frontline of interaction between visitors and the park, helping to provide positive experiences for visitors of our park.


What You'll Do:

Working alongside a National Park Service ranger, Visitor Center Assistants:


  • Answer questions about the park while staffing the front desk
  • Distribute park passes to eligible visitors
  • Facilitate the Junior Ranger program

When:

  • Shifts are available year-round Tuesday through Sunday, with the greatest need on Fridays and Saturdays.
  • Shifts are 3.5-hours long and are available 10am -1:30pm or 1pm to 4:30pm
  • We prefer candidates who can commit to a weekly shift but can work with you to accommodate a more flexible schedule.

Where: The Mississippi River Visitor Center is in the lobby of the Science Museum of Minnesota, located at 120 West Kellogg Blvd. in Saint Paul.


Eligibility Requirements:

  • Must be familiar with the Mississippi National River and Recreation Area and have a desire to share knowledge with others
  • Must have at least 10 hours of existing volunteer service with the Mississippi National River and Recreation Area
  • Upon selection, must successfully complete a federal background investigation
